Frequently asked questions about smart watch

What's the best mechanical watch for beginners?

Seiko 5 ($350-450) — automatic, durable, decades of resale history. Hamilton Khaki Field ($550) — military-style classic. Tissot PRX ($450-700) — modern integrated bracelet. Skip $100-200 'mechanical' watches from no-name brands — quality control is hit-or-miss. Pre-owned vintage from 1970s-1980s is also a great entry point via Crown & Caliber or Hodinkee Shop.

Mechanical vs quartz watch — which should I buy?

Quartz (battery-powered): more accurate (within 15 seconds/month vs 5-15 seconds/day for mechanical), cheaper, lower maintenance. Best for daily wear. Mechanical (Swiss/Japanese automatic): no battery, lasts generations with service, has heritage and craftsmanship appeal. Most watch enthusiasts own both — quartz for daily, mechanical for special occasions.

How often does a mechanical watch need servicing?

Every 5-7 years for full overhaul (cleaning, oil, regulation) — $200-800 depending on brand and complexity. Swiss/Japanese mechanical watches (Seiko, Hamilton, Tissot) cost less to service than complicated calibers (Rolex, Omega — $500-2,000). Skipping service eventually causes drying oils to wear gears irreversibly.

Is a Rolex actually worth $10,000?

Yes for buyers who value: heritage, resale (most Rolex models hold or appreciate), durability (multi-generational), and brand recognition. No for buyers seeking pure timekeeping — a $500 Seiko keeps better time. The 'investment' angle: certain Rolex models (Submariner, Daytona, GMT Master II) have appreciated 100-300% over the past decade due to scarcity.

What's a good first 'nice' watch?

Under $500: Seiko 5 sports, Hamilton Khaki Mechanical, Citizen Promaster. $500-1,500: Hamilton Khaki Field, Longines HydroConquest, Oris Aquis, Tissot PRX. $1,500-5,000: Tudor Black Bay, Grand Seiko entry, Omega Aqua Terra. The Grand Seiko Spring Drive is the cult favorite at $5K — incredible craftsmanship at half Swiss-luxury prices.

What watch size should I get?

Wrist circumference determines case size. Under 6" wrist: 36-38mm case. 6-7" wrist: 38-42mm. Over 7" wrist: 42-46mm. Most modern watches are 40-44mm. Vintage and dress watches trend smaller (36-38mm) — back in style with the slim-fit clothing movement. Try multiple sizes at a jeweler before buying online.
